We're having our annual End of the Year Celebration Dinner at our Guild tonight and we're doing a mugrug/coaster exchange. I forgot all about it until Sunday afternoon!!! EEEK!!!

So I went searching on the internet for a fun and easy mugrug pattern. Yes, I could have designed my own, but, I have so many things going on I decided to go find one. And I did just that. I found this really cute tutorial at Terri's blog-SEWFANTASTIC!! You can find the tutorial here :^)

Binding done and mugrug finished!! I sewed it on the back and machine stitched it to the front to save time and since it should be used a lot, it will be more durable in the wash.
